Diego Franzoni Elected President of the Order of Engineers of Ancona

Diego Franzoni has been elected as the new president of the Order of Engineers of the Province of Ancona (Ordine degli Ingegneri della Provincia di Ancona). His appointment follows the conclusion of the latest electoral cycle for the governing body, which oversees professional standards and advocacy for engineers operating within the Italian province. In his initial remarks following the election, Franzoni emphasized a commitment to collective leadership, stating that the board will operate with a “spirit of team” (spirito di squadra) to address the needs of the local engineering community.

The Order of Engineers serves as a vital regulatory and representative body for professionals in the region, ensuring that practitioners adhere to national standards of conduct and technical proficiency. As president, Franzoni will lead the council in managing professional registrations, facilitating continuing education, and acting as a liaison between the engineering sector and local administrative authorities in Ancona. According to the official records maintained by the Ordine degli Ingegneri della Provincia di Ancona, the council plays a central role in promoting the integration of sustainable development and innovation within local infrastructure projects.

The Role of the Order of Engineers in Ancona

The Ordine degli Ingegneri della Provincia di Ancona functions under the legislative framework established by the Italian government regarding professional orders. Membership is mandatory for those practicing engineering in the province, and the Order is responsible for the oversight of ethical standards. The president and the council represent the collective interests of these professionals before the judiciary and administrative bodies. The election process for such positions is governed by specific regulations that ensure democratic representation among the registered engineers. The council members are elected for a set term, during which they oversee the ethical conduct of the profession and provide support for career development programs. These programs are essential for engineers to maintain their “crediti formativi professionali” (professional training credits), which are required for active practice under Italian law.
